Key Responsibilities
- Provide Level 2 technical support for desktops, laptops, printers, mobile devices, and peripherals
- Troubleshoot and resolve complex hardware, software, and operating system issues (Windows and/or macOS)
- Respond to and resolve tickets escalated from Level 1 support within defined SLA timeframes
- Install, configure, and maintain desktop operating systems, applications, and updates
- Perform user account administration (password resets, permissions, group membership)
- Support Microsoft 365 applications and common enterprise tools
- Assist with onboarding and offboarding of employees, including device setup and access provisioning
- Troubleshoot basic network connectivity issues (LAN/WAN, VPN, WiāFi, DNS, DHCP)
- Coordinate with network and infrastructure teams on escalated issues
- Maintain accurate documentation for incidents, procedures, and asset inventory
- Provide on-site and remote support as required
- Participate in after-hours or on-call support rotations as needed
